| Chemical Name | 1-Bromo-3-Isopropylbenzene |
| Cas Number | 5159-33-1 |
| Molecular Formula | C9H11Br |
| Molecular Weight | 199.09 g/mol |
| Appearance | Colorless to pale yellow liquid |
| Boiling Point | 218-220 °C |
| Melting Point | -32 °C |
| Density | 1.27 g/cm3 at 20 °C |
| Refractive Index | 1.543 |
| Flash Point | 92 °C |
| Solubility | Insoluble in water, soluble in organic solvents |
| Pubchem Cid | 3064892 |

| Storage | **1-Bromo-3-isopropylbenzene** should be stored in a tightly closed container, in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ated area, away from sources of ignition, direct sunlight, and incompatible substances such as strong oxidizers. The storage area should be equipped with appropriate spill containment. Follow all standard laboratory chemical hygiene protocols and ensure proper labeling on the storage container. |
| Shipping | 1-Bromo-3-Isopropylbenzene is classified as a hazardous material and must be shipped in accordance with relevant regulations. It should be packed in tightly sealed containers, cushioned to prevent breakage, and labeled for flammability and toxicity. Transport is typically via ground or approved carriers, adhering to local, national, and international chemical shipping guidelines. |
